Norwell, Massachusetts Center
Our center in Norwell, MA, provides 1:1 services for every child in a warm and inviting classroom setting. We pair each child with a skilled and knowledgeable behavioral therapist who will use evidence based ABA therapy to help decrease less desirable behaviors, improve social skills, academics, focus, attention, and memory. ABA will also help elevate your child’s communication skills and language.
ABA therapy provides many of incredible benefits for children with developmental disorders such as autism or Down syndrome. It helps teachers, parents, caregivers, and therapists understand more about the child.
Since ABA isn’t a one-size-fits-all therapy, SSAC’s clinicians create programs for each individual child based on their skill level and comfort. We adapt to them and use naturalistic methods to establish and measure daily goals. We seek to enhance everyday lives of the kids and aim for long term success!
Ages 18 months – 6 years
- Children receive 1:1 instruction, group instruction, and integrated social instruction
- Includes 25-40 hours of individualized ABA services in a classroom setting
- Preschool model for older children (ages 3-6) prepares for transition to public school
- Required group and individual parent training included
